Output 866d8c139d3faf9b6a8b424d5883653349528a841abbd5b58332c692c7aa48f0:0

value
155385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e7095da0b931c83b2442252dcb26124fc78c52 OP_EQUAL
address
3Kv1ARPfrn8bMJqW9sFRCW7zpbNNHw56cu
transaction
866d8c139d3faf9b6a8b424d5883653349528a841abbd5b58332c692c7aa48f0
spent
true